    Have a new kid coming in July. My bourbon is in our hallway closet that I'm going to have to move to make space for extra baby stuff. I know some say garage isn't the best place to store your stuff. But was wondering if I built a cabinet, insulated it a bit to somewhat keep the temp from moving too much if that would be ok? Granted, I'm not keeping bottles for years on on end so does it even matter? Live on the central coast of CA. Any and all input welcome!

    TL;DR: Should I keep my bottles in the garage in a cabinet?

    I keep some alcohol in my garage. It does have an HVAC vent and I insulated the garage door. I have not seen any issues with my drinks (wine, beer, distilled). Last Jefferson's and Buffalo Trace I popped opened had been there for 2 or 3 years. No problems. Jeffersons is still only palatable with Pepsi, Buffalo Trace is still good with ice.
